MEGA O.I.S. (Optical Image Stabilizer) - Shake DetectionThe MEGA O.I.S. (Optical Image Stabilizer) in the DMC-S3 compensates for the blurring caused by hand-shake. Apart from the digital image correction, the MEGA O.I.S. corrects a jolt of light axis by shifting the O.I.S. lens unit to offset it. Thus the image is not affected digitally nor deteriorated at all. You get clear, sharp images in exchange for nothing.The MEGA O.I.S. lets you shoot in dimly lit rooms or evening illumination to preserve the mood, and works for macro shots and zoom shots, which are especially susceptible to hand-shake. In short, it lets anybody take beautiful, blur-free shots with ease. Panasonic Lumix DMC-S3 14.1 MP Digital Camera with 4x Optical Image Stabilized Zoom with 2.7-Inch LCD (Purple) Features
  • 14.1-megapixel resolution; 4x optical image-stablized zoom
  • 720p HD video capture at 30fps
  • Panasonic iA mode makes it simple for anyone to take beautiful photos
  • LUMIX Image Uploader makes it simple to share pictures on Facebook and video on YouTube
  • Capture images and video to SD/SDHC memory cards (not included)
